The most common and clearest symptom of a clogged dryer vent is clothes that used to dry in one cycle now requiring two in Forest Oaks, NC. The dryer needs adequate airflow through the vent to exhaust the heat and moisture it extracts from the clothes in Forest Oaks. A restricted vent reduces that airflow and the clothes remain damp at the end of the cycle in Forest Oaks, NC.
A dryer that is hot to the touch on the exterior surfaces during operation has restricted airflow preventing heat from exhausting through the vent in Forest Oaks. The heat that is supposed to be exhausted with the moisture is instead building up inside the dryer cabinet in Forest Oaks, NC. This elevated temperature is both a component wear accelerant and the temperature environment in which lint ignition risk increases in Forest Oaks.
A burning smell during dryer operation is a specific warning sign that should be treated as urgent in Forest Oaks, NC. Lint that has accumulated at a hot point in the vent system can produce a burning smell before igniting in Forest Oaks. If you notice a burning smell during dryer operation, stop the dryer immediately and call MBM for same-day dryer vent cleaning in Forest Oaks, NC. Do not resume using the dryer until the vent has been cleaned and inspected in Forest Oaks.
A laundry room that feels noticeably humid or stuffy after a drying cycle has a dryer vent that is not exhausting effectively to the exterior in Forest Oaks. The moisture the dryer is extracting from the clothes is not being exhausted outside in Forest Oaks, NC. Elevated indoor humidity from a restricted dryer vent can contribute to mold growth in the laundry area in Forest Oaks.

Lint is composed of fine fibers from clothing fabrics in Forest Oaks, NC. These fine fibers have an extremely high surface area relative to their mass, which makes them highly combustible in Forest Oaks. A small quantity of lint exposed to an ignition source ignites quickly and burns intensely in Forest Oaks, NC. Lint accumulation in a dryer vent that reaches an ignition temperature from the dryer's heat output creates exactly the conditions for a rapidly developing fire in Forest Oaks.
Lint accumulates with every load in Forest Oaks. The restriction increases with every load in Forest Oaks, NC. The operating temperature of the dryer increases as the restriction increases in Forest Oaks. And the gap between the operating temperature and the ignition temperature of the accumulated lint narrows with every load on an uncleaned vent in Forest Oaks, NC. The risk is not static. It increases progressively with every load in Forest Oaks.

The exterior vent cap is cleared of lint accumulation and inspected for correct operation of the damper in Forest Oaks. A vent cap damper that is stuck open allows cold air, pests, and moisture to enter the vent system when the dryer is not running in Forest Oaks, NC. MBM inspects and addresses exterior cap issues during every service in Forest Oaks.
The vent connection behind the dryer is inspected for correct connection and for the type of transition duct used in Forest Oaks, NC. Foil accordion transition duct is a fire hazard because it collapses easily, traps lint at its ridges, and can be a source of ignition in Forest Oaks. MBM identifies foil accordion duct and advises on replacement with correct semi-rigid or rigid metal transition duct in Forest Oaks, NC.

A dryer running two cycles for every load it should complete in one is consuming approximately twice the energy per load in Forest Oaks, NC. For a household running five loads per week, that is roughly 130 extra drying cycles per year in Forest Oaks. At the average cost of $0.50 to $0.75 per drying cycle, that is $65 to $100 per year in wasted energy from a clogged vent in Forest Oaks, NC. The dryer vent cleaning service that restores single-cycle drying pays for itself in energy savings within one to two years in Forest Oaks.
